
Rumes is a small but characterful municipality in the south of the province of Hainaut, situated in the heart of the Hainaut countryside close to the French border. With a population of 5,220 inhabitants, the municipality retains a rural character that is increasingly appealing to buyers who wish to escape the bustle of larger cities without losing their connection to the region. Its location in the border area with France gives Rumes a distinctive position on the property market: both Belgian and French buyers find their way here, drawn by the relative tranquillity and the affordable property prices compared to the urban centres of Hainaut. The property market in Rumes remains modest in scale, which is characteristic of a municipality of this size. In the third quarter of 2025, 20 residential transactions were recorded, with a median sale price of €222,500. Prices range from €177,000 at the first quartile to €325,000 at the third quartile, demonstrating that both entry-level homes and higher-quality family properties come to market. This broad price spectrum makes Rumes accessible to a diverse group of buyers, from young families seeking their first home to those who consciously choose a quieter life in the countryside. For sellers, the limited transaction volume is an important consideration: the market is less liquid than in larger municipalities, which means that accurate pricing and a targeted marketing strategy are decisive factors in achieving a smooth sale. A local estate agent with knowledge of the specific dynamics of the area - including cross-border demand from northern France - can make the difference between a property that sits on the market for months and one that quickly finds the right buyer. Rumes comprises several sub-municipalities, each with its own character, surrounded by agricultural land, small village centres, and a typical Hainaut landscape. The proximity of Tournai (Doornik), one of the oldest cities in Belgium, ensures good access to urban amenities, schools, and employment, whilst in Rumes itself one can enjoy the peace and space that the countryside offers.
